Monday Images - Magnificent Markha Valley Trek, Ladakh

In the post 10 Things to do in Ladakh you haven't done before!, we had mentioned about trekking in Ladakh to explore the interiors of the mountainous region. This is also the best way to interact with local tribes of Ladakh who live in these harsh conditions.

If everything goes well, we will be in Ladakh this August for a trek in the mountains. We will be doing 6 days trek in Markha valley. Why Markha valley? Because it is spectacular.
